It wouldn't be NAMM without a few surprises. One we stumbled upon today was the GMI Public Address Systems 33F6 that was designed in collaboration with guitar great Troy Van Leeuwen of Queens of the Stone Age. It uses new, old-source components and gives TVL everything he's loved in old Peavey, Marshall & Fender amps. The 35W, two-channel head has four inputs, a solid-state rectifier preamp with a fully-tube power amp section (6L6). It's also outfitted with a Lar-mar style post phase inverter master volume and defeatable tone stack.

The Chicago-via-New York trio of best friends reinterpret the best bits of college-rock and ’90s indie on their new record, Phonetics On and On.

Horsegirl guitarists Nora Cheng and Penelope Lowenstein are back in their hometown of Chicago during winter break from New York University, where they share an apartment with drummer Gigi Reece. They’re both in the middle of writing papers. Cheng is working on one about Buckminster Fuller for a city planning class, and Lowenstein is untangling Austrian writer Ingeborg Bachmann’s short story, “Three Paths to the Lake.”
